What You Should Know

Buitoni Spaghetti Pasta (9 oz) presents itself as an approachable, slightly upmarket pantry staple with an Old-World Italian heritage bent. In most American supermarkets you’ll spot it in the pasta and international foods aisle near other dried pasta shapes, boxed pasta brands and jars of tomato sauce; in some stores it may also appear in the refrigerated fresh-pasta island alongside filled pastas and gnocchi. It fits into weeknight dinners, casual family meals, and meal-prep sessions where a reliable carbohydrate base is needed. The brand leans into traditional Italian cues—simple typography, warm photography, and mentions of eggs or durum semolina—to signal artisanal roots to shoppers who want a step up from generic store-brand pasta without boutique prices. Labels often emphasize “eggs,” “durum wheat,” or natural coloring like beta carotene, creating a mild “made with real ingredients” halo; you won’t typically see organic certification or kid-targeted characters on this packaging. Processing-wise it’s a commercially produced pasta made from milled wheat, semolina and eggs with minimal additives. Sensory details: the strands pack a slightly firm, toothsome bite when cooked al dente, a tender, slightly chewy interior when cooked longer, and a neutral wheaty aroma that readily carries sauces. Packaging is compact—commonly a 9 oz sleeve or sealed tray—easy to stash in a pantry or fridge, and the ritual of boiling a pot, draining, and tossing with sauce is familiar and comforting. Overall it reads as a practical, slightly premium everyday pasta that slots into many American cooking routines.

Ultra-Processing Assessment

NOVA Score:3 / 4

Processed Food

Why this score?

The ingredient list is short and recognizable (wheat flours, eggs, water, salt, natural color) and lacks industrial additives, but the product is industrially processed pasta made from milled ingredients, placing it in the processed foods category rather than unprocessed or ultra-processed.
